What are some cultural differences in Japan?

December 14, 2021 by Trevor Zboncak

But here are seven cultural differences between US and Japan that you may not have known about:

  • No eating or drinking on-the-go.
  • PDA is highly frowned upon.
  • Hygiene is key!
  • Punctuality down to the second.
  • Few trash cans in public.
  • Shokunin: Japanese service and business culture.
  • Complicated toilets.

What are cultural differences in Japan?

Japanese communication is subtle, whereas Americans tend to be blunt. Japanese gender roles are strict. Social hierarchy is important in Japan. Japan’s culture is collectivist and America’s is individualistic.

Why is Japanese culture different?

The culture and traditions of Japan are unique because of its island-nation geography as well as its isolation from the outside world during the Tokugawa shogunate regime.Borrowed ideas from other countries are infused with existing customs to become something distinctly Japanese.

Does Japan have a diverse culture?

In fact, there is considerable ethnic diversity in Japan today. Minorities include over 600,000 people of Korean descent who are either Japanese citizens or permanent residents, as many as 400,000 Chinese, and an assortment of other Asians and Westerners.

What is a example of cultural diffusion?

The definition of cultural diffusion is the spread of the beliefs and social activities of one culture to different ethnicities, religions, nationalities, etc. An example of cultural diffusion is the tradition of the German Christmas pickle becoming popular in the United States.
